While choosing new counters and cabinetry is one of the most
exciting parts of a kitchen remodeling project, the first thing you should
select is your new sink. The location of the pipes in relation to where they
connect to the sink can really make or break your kitchen remodeling budget. We
might need to relocate the pipes or cut into your new cabinetry to get the sink
hooked up. You can avoid these issues if you pick out your sink first and then
make sure it fits into where the piping is.
New appliances are often included in kitchen remodeling
projects, so make sure if you are having a new dishwasher installed that you have
any new flooring also installed underneath the dishwasher too. This makes it
easier to get the new dishwasher in underneath your new cabinets. We might have
to pull out your new cabinets and counters if the new flooring is not installed
under where your dishwasher will be, and this can be a bit risky. We don’t want
to accidentally damage anything, so spend a few extra bucks and put new
flooring down under your new dishwasher.
